Wild Wing Cafe is a typical sports bar that serves good food and has excellent service. The chef salad is a highlight, and the wings are big and come with a variety of sauces, including the award-winning Fiery Peach and Red, Hot, and Blue. Many customers have had a great time, including families with kids who receive attention and care from the servers. Recent reviews highlight the braveheart sauce as a pleasant surprise for spice lovers, offering a nice flavor alongside its heat. The Copper Creek BBQ sauce has also gained praise as possibly the favorite BBQ sauce for some guests. The blue cheese dressing is described as phenomenal, adding to the dining experience. While some customers have found the food and service to be just average, others appreciate the quick service and well-cooked wings that are crispy but not dry. There are notes about pricing, particularly on Wednesdays when some expect wing specials that are not offered. Nonetheless, the overall atmosphere remains welcoming, with standout servers making a positive impact on guests.
